The Battery Hodgepodge: A Take A Look At Various Battery Kinds

The term "battery" incorporates a varied series of technologies, each with its very own toughness and weak points. Below's a breakdown of some common battery kinds:

Lithium-ion (Li-ion): Controling the mobile electronics market, Li-ion batteries use a high energy density, implying they can store a great deal of power in a small dimension. They are rechargeable and have a long life-span, making them perfect for smartphones, laptop computers, and tablet computers.

Lead-acid: A mature technology, lead-acid batteries are recognized for their affordability and resilience. They are generally used in cars, motorbikes, and off-grid solar energy systems. Nevertheless, they are larger than Li-ion batteries and have a much shorter life expectancy.

Nickel-metal hydride (NiMH): Supplying a extra environmentally friendly alternative to lead-acid batteries, NiMH batteries are rechargeable and can be used in a variety of applications. Nonetheless, they have a lower power thickness contrasted to Li-ion batteries.

Solid-state: Still under advancement, solid-state batteries hold immense pledge for the future. They offer higher energy density, quicker charging times, and improved safety and security compared to Li-ion batteries.

The International Battery Players: A Powerhouse of Manufacturing

The international battery market is dominated by a handful of significant players, mostly from Asia. Right here's a look at a few of the essential industry leaders:

CATL (China): The world's biggest battery supplier, CATL materials batteries to significant electrical automobile makers like Tesla and BMW.

BYD (China): A varied company with a strong existence in the battery market, BYD not just makes batteries but likewise creates electric automobiles and photovoltaic panels.

LG Chem (South Korea): A major player in the Li-ion battery market, LG Chem supplies batteries to a variety of electronic devices suppliers, including Apple and Samsung.

Panasonic (Japan): A long-standing companion of Tesla, Panasonic has been a principal in the advancement and manufacturing of Li-ion batteries for electric lorries.

Samsung SDI (South Korea): A major distributor of Li-ion batteries for mobile phones and various other customer electronics, Samsung SDI is also purchasing the growth of next-generation battery innovations.

The Evolving Landscape: Fads Forming the Future of Batteries

The international battery market is undertaking a duration of fast modification. Here are some essential trends to expect:

The surge of electric vehicles (EVs): The expanding need for EVs is driving the requirement for higher-capacity, faster-charging batteries. This is pressing battery makers to introduce and establish brand-new technologies.

The focus on sustainability: Problems about ecological effect are leading to the advancement of more sustainable battery production processes and the expedition of different battery chemistries like lithium-sulfur and sodium-ion.

Battery recycling: As the number of batteries in circulation increases, battery recycling is coming to be progressively vital. This will certainly help to minimize ecological impact and make certain a consistent supply of raw materials for battery manufacturing.

The rise of clever batteries: The integration of sensors and electronics right into batteries will permit real-time monitoring of battery health and wellness and efficiency. This can boost safety, optimize billing cycles, and extend battery life.
